摘要
Calcium channel blockers (CCBs) are commonly used in the management of multiple diseases, including hypertension, arrhythmia, and vasospastic disorder. Nimodipine, a dihydropyridine CCB, has demonstrated utility in preserving hearing following vestibular schwannoma resection surgery. Due to its widespread use, CCB overdose is common. This case report presents a unique case of CCB toxicity in a 56-year-old female with end-stage liver dysfunction. The patient developed vasodilatory shock after receiving a single dose of prophylactic nimodipine following vestibular schwannoma surgery. The primary objective of this report is to highlight the unique risk for CCB toxicity that exists for patients with advanced liver disease who receive nimodipine in the perioperative setting.
